Default fuel injection

Which is a better unit

Vance and Hines fuelpac

or dynajet commander?

2006 deluxe softtail

fuelpak suks, no real support to tune yourself. Dynojet has fuel tables and ignition tables to adjust, plus alot of tuners use them on their dyno's

I've only ran a PCIII & with proper tuning it works great. My son had a FP & hated it. He got a SERT & is pleased. As you do not have auto-tune the key is to find a good tuner to tune a map for your bike that works. The good tuner is the hard part, just because they went to school for whatever system does not make them a good tuner. Good luck.

Power Commanders will never be as good as a SERT, TTS, or DynoJet PowerVision. With those 3 systems you won't need a tuner, you can do it your self. The TTS or PV give you more tables to adjust that the SERT doesnt.
